Description
Ardeer Mains is a mid 19th century house that stands two storeys tall and has three bays. It is constructed from squared rubble with painted margins. The front features a central doorpiece with pilasters, and there are modern aluminium sash windows. The building has an eaves course, cornice, and blocking course, with end stacks and a slate roof. Flanking the house are two single storey gabled farm buildings that return to create a rear courtyard, although some modern brick farm buildings are not included in this description.
